History of Nerja
Nerja, located on the Costa del Sol, boasts a rich history that dates back to prehistoric times. The renowned Nerja Caves, discovered in 1959, feature paintings over 20,000 years old, offering a glimpse into the lives of early inhabitants. These caves are a must-visit, not just for their archaeological significance but also for their stunning stalactite and stalagmite formations.
During the Roman era, Nerja was known as 'Detunda' and served as an important settlement. The remnants of Roman architecture, including an aqueduct, still stand as testaments to this period. Following the Roman Empire, the Moors left a lasting legacy, evident in the town's winding streets and traditional whitewashed houses.
In the 15th century, Nerja was reclaimed by the Catholic Monarchs during the Reconquista, which marked the beginning of its integration into modern Spain. Today, the town seamlessly blends its historical roots with contemporary charm, making it a fascinating destination for history enthusiasts. Visitors can stroll through the old quarter, where the past and present beautifully converge.
Local culture and customs in Nerja
Nerja, a picturesque town on Spain's Costa del Sol, offers a rich tapestry of Andalusian culture and traditions. Visitors will find that the locals, known as 'Nerjeños,' are warm and welcoming, often engaging in the famous Spanish practice of 'sobremesa,' where meals extend into long, leisurely conversations. This underscores the importance of social connection and relaxation in their daily lives.
Traditional Spanish siestas are still observed in Nerja, with many shops and businesses closing from around 2 PM to 5 PM. This break allows locals to escape the midday heat and is a perfect time for travelers to enjoy a leisurely lunch or explore the quieter streets. It's also important to note the customary greeting of a kiss on each cheek when meeting someone, reflecting the town's friendly and open nature.
Nerja's cultural calendar is filled with vibrant festivals, such as the Feria de Nerja in October, which features flamenco dancing, parades, and local cuisine. The town's religious traditions are also significant, with Semana Santa (Holy Week) being a particularly poignant time, marked by solemn processions and community gatherings. Travelers are encouraged to dress modestly and behave respectfully during these events.
Understanding these customs will enrich any visit to Nerja, providing a deeper connection to its people and way of life.
Currency information for travelers in Nerja
When traveling to Nerja, Spain, you will use the Euro (€) as the local currency. ATMs are widely available throughout the town, and most of them accept international cards. It is advisable to notify your bank of your travel plans to avoid any issues with card transactions.
Credit and debit cards are commonly accepted in most restaurants, shops, and hotels. However, smaller establishments and local markets might only accept cash, so it's prudent to carry some euros with you. Currency exchange services are available, but using ATMs often provides the best exchange rate.
Lastly, be sure to check if your card provider charges foreign transaction fees to avoid unexpected costs. Budgeting for your trip can be managed easily with a mix of card payments and cash on hand.

Best time to visit Nerja
The best time to explore Nerja is during the spring (April to June) and fall (September to October) when temperatures are mild, ranging from 15°C to 25°C (59°F to 77°F). During these seasons, you'll enjoy pleasant weather perfect for beach outings, hiking, and exploring the town's charming streets without the overwhelming summer crowds. The shoulder seasons also provide an excellent opportunity to experience local festivals such as the Feria de Nerja in October, which offers a lively glimpse into Spanish culture with parades, music, and traditional dances.
Summer (July and August) is the peak tourist season, and while the weather is ideal for beach activities, with temperatures often exceeding 30°C (86°F), it can be quite crowded and accommodation prices are higher. If you prefer a quieter experience, winter (November to March) is also a good time to visit. Although cooler, with temperatures between 10°C and 15°C (50°F to 59°F), it is still relatively mild compared to other European destinations. This period is perfect for exploring Nerja's historical sites and enjoying a more relaxed atmosphere.
Overall, the best time to explore Nerja depends on your preferences for weather, crowd levels, and activities, but spring and fall often provide the most balanced and enjoyable experience.
Weather in Nerja
Nerja, located on the Costa del Sol in southern Spain, enjoys a Mediterranean climate characterized by mild, wet winters and hot, dry summers. The average temperatures range from 10°C (50°F) in January to 30°C (86°F) in August.
Summer months, from June to September, are typically sunny with clear skies, making it an ideal time for beach activities. July and August can be particularly hot, with temperatures occasionally soaring above 35°C (95°F). The region experiences very little rainfall during these months.
In contrast, the winter months, from December to February, are mild, with average temperatures hovering around 15°C (59°F). Rainfall is more common during this period, though it is usually limited to short, sporadic showers.
Spring and autumn offer a pleasant balance, with moderate temperatures and lower chances of rain, making these seasons perfect for exploring the city's attractions and natural beauty. Overall, Nerja is a destination with favorable weather year-round, though visitors should be prepared for occasional extreme heat in the summer and brief rain showers in the winter.

What to eat in Nerja
Nerja, a picturesque town on Spain's Costa del Sol, offers a rich culinary tapestry that showcases the best of Andalusian cuisine. Start your gastronomic journey at Calle Pintada, one of the best places to eat in Nerja, where you'll find a vibrant mix of tapas bars and traditional restaurants. Here, savor local dishes like 'pescaíto frito' (fried fish) and 'gambas al pil-pil' (spicy garlic prawns) that capture the essence of coastal flavors.
For a more upscale dining experience, head to the Parador de Nerja, renowned for its stunning sea views and exquisite Andalusian menu. Don't miss the 'ajo blanco,' a local cold almond and garlic soup, perfect for warm days. The Balcón de Europa area also boasts an array of eateries, from seaside chiringuitos serving fresh seafood to elegant bistros offering contemporary twists on Spanish classics.
Street food enthusiasts will love exploring the bustling markets, where you can sample 'jamón ibérico' and 'queso manchego' from local vendors. For dessert, indulge in 'tarta de Santiago,' a traditional almond cake, at one of the quaint cafes scattered throughout the town. Best free things to do in Nerja
Nerja, a gem on Spain’s Costa del Sol, offers a plethora of experiences that won't cost you a euro. Start your adventure at the Balcón de Europa, a stunning viewpoint offering panoramic views of the Mediterranean Sea. This iconic spot is perfect for a leisurely stroll or a photo session, especially at sunset.
Wander through the charming streets of the old town, where white-washed buildings adorned with vibrant flowers create a picturesque setting. The historic Church of El Salvador, located near the Balcón, showcases beautiful Baroque architecture and is worth a visit.
For nature lovers, the Rio Chillar walk is a must. This refreshing hike follows a river through a scenic gorge, providing a cool escape from the summer heat. It’s an ideal way to experience the region’s natural beauty.
Nerja's beaches, such as Playa Burriana and Playa Carabeo, offer crystal-clear waters and sun-kissed sands for a perfect day of relaxation. Don’t miss the chance to explore the hidden coves along the coastline, where you can find your own secluded spot.
These best free things to do in Nerja ensure that you can have an enriching and budget-friendly trip, filled with culture, history, and natural beauty.

Transportation in Nerja
Nerja offers a variety of transportation options to help visitors navigate the picturesque coastal town. The local bus service, operated by ALSA, connects key points within Nerja and extends to nearby towns and cities, making it a convenient choice for exploring the region. For those preferring more personalized travel, taxis are readily available and can be hailed on the street or booked in advance via phone or app.
Rental cars provide the freedom to explore Nerja and its surrounding areas at your own pace, with several rental agencies located in the town center. Parking is generally accessible, though it can become more challenging during peak tourist seasons. Additionally, Nerja boasts a unique local transportation experience with its charming tourist train, the 'Tren Turístico,' which offers a scenic route through the town’s main attractions, perfect for a leisurely overview of the area.
Whether you choose public transit, a taxi, a rental car, or the delightful tourist train, getting around Nerja is straightforward and enjoyable, ensuring you can make the most of your visit.
